INA213AIDCKR
- Description
- 26V, bi-directional, high-precision current sense amplifier 6-SC70 -40 to 125
- Common Mode Rejection Ratio
- 100dB
- Gain Bandwidth Product
- 14kHz
- Input Bias Current
- 28µA
- Input Offset Voltage (Vos)
- 5µV
- Operating Supply Voltage
- 5V

- High Precision Input Offset Voltage of 5µV
- Wide Supply Voltage Range: 2.7V to 26V
- Low Operating Supply Current of 115µA
- High Power Supply Rejection Ratio of 140dB
- Operating Temperature Range: -40°C to 125°C
The Texas Instruments INA213 is a bi-directional high-precision current sense amplifier designed for accurate current measurement in a variety of applications. With a compact SC-70 package, this amplifier operates efficiently within a wide supply voltage range and is suitable for surface mount technology. Its exceptional performance characteristics make it ideal for power management and battery monitoring systems, ensuring reliable operation even in demanding environments.
